In terms of revenue, the Global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ement Market is expected to reach USD 8.8 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R (Compound Annual Growth Rate) of 7% from 2023 to 2030.

The market of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ement is expanding due to several factors, including an aging population, technological advancements, an increase in the prevalence of aortic stenosis, a rise in the use of minimally invasive procedures, and strategic alliances and partnerships, the market for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ement is steadily growing. As the demand for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ement treatments develops gradually, major market players invest in R&D to boost device efficacy and expand patient access. Also, the availability of payment plans in many countries has widened access to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ement procedures and lowered patients' out-of-pocket expenses.

Market Dynamics

The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ement market is propelled by the increased incidence of cardiovascular diseases among the elderly population base, enhanced surgical therapies, and rising demand for surgical technology. Also, healthcare investment has significantly increased, which will support the market's growth. These factors have fueled the market's rapid expansion during the anticipated timeframe. Global demand for the industry is therefore expected to increase. Also, a rise in the acceptance rate of TAVI therapies, the approval of new devices, and more clinical proof of efficacy drive the market.

The rising number of individuals with cardiovascular disease is fueling the market's expansion. Cardiovascular diseases lead to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ement ICD 10, which raises the need for a successful valve replacement procedure. As a result, the market trends for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ement are spreading as aortic stenosis becomes more widespread. Moreover, the market for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acement is expanding due to advancing technology, rising interest in minimally invasive catheter-based procedures, and patients looking for a quick recovery and successful treatment. Also, elderly patients are more likely to get this operation because they cannot have a surgical aortic valve replacement, and open-heart surgery is extremely risky for them (SAVR).

Transcatheter Aortic Valve Replacements, class III medical devices, are subject to strict government licensing requirements, and the procedure is expensive. Also, the poor installation of the heart valve in healthcare institutions results from the costly cost of transcatheter heart valve devices in emerging and impoverished countries. In addition, the lack of skilled professionals in specific fields in emerging nations and a general lack of knowledge of the most recent technological advancements may impede the expansion of the market. However, the market's growth is constrained by exorbitant prices and an absence of reimbursement.
